The Basics of Heat Pump Technology
Let’s start with the basics of heat pump technology. Heat pumps are a sustainable heating choice that can serve your needs effectively. Understanding how they operate and are installed is crucial in making an informed decision.
Heat pump operation is based on the principle of transferring heat from one place to another, rather than generating heat. They extract heat from the air, ground, or water source and then distribute it throughout a building. This process is achieved through the use of refrigerants and a compressor, which work together to transfer heat energy.
When it comes to heat pump installation, it’s important to consider the location, size, and efficiency of the unit. Proper installation ensures optimal performance and energy efficiency, ultimately serving your heating needs effectively.

Exploring Heat Pump Types and Options
Our next step is to explore the different types and options available for heat pumps.
When it comes to heat pump installation, there are several choices to consider. Air-source heat pumps are the most common type and are suitable for moderate climates. They extract heat from the air and transfer it indoors or outdoors, depending on the desired temperature.
Ground-source heat pumps, also known as geothermal heat pumps, use the stable temperature of the ground to heat or cool the home. They’re more efficient but require a higher upfront cost for installation.
In terms of heat pump maintenance, regular inspections and filter cleaning are essential to ensure optimal performance and energy efficiency. It’s also recommended to have a professional technician perform annual maintenance to address any potential issues and extend the lifespan of the heat pump.
Factors to Consider When Choosing a Heat Pump
When selecting a heat pump, it’s important to consider various factors to ensure the right choice for your heating needs. Here are three key considerations to keep in mind:
-
Energy consumption: Look for a heat pump that’s energy efficient and has a high coefficient of performance (COP). This will help reduce your energy bills and minimize your environmental impact.
-
Cost effectiveness: Evaluate the upfront cost of the heat pump as well as its long-term operating costs. Consider factors such as installation fees, maintenance requirements, and potential savings on energy bills over time.
-
Heating capacity: Determine the size and heating capacity needed for your space. A heat pump that’s too small may struggle to heat your home adequately, while one that’s too large may result in wasted energy. Opt for a heat pump that matches your heating demands accurately.

How Long Does a Heat Pump Typically Last and What Is the Lifespan of Different Heat Pump Models?
Heat pumps typically last between 15 to 20 years, depending on the model. Different heat pump models may have varying lifespans due to factors such as maintenance, usage, and quality of installation.
Can a Heat Pump Be Used for Both Heating and Cooling Purposes?
Yes, a heat pump can be used for both heating and cooling purposes. It is an efficient option that provides year-round comfort. The advantages of heat pumps include energy savings, lower carbon emissions, and versatility in temperature control.
